Am a voracious meat eater. So, was more than happy when I heard of the rib fest this weekend at Muncie. Restaurants/families in towns and villages around Muncie get together yearly in Muncie and make what they are best at.....pork ribs. Aaaah...the smell that hangs in the air....hmmmm....makes your taste buds go berserk! The pork ribs are barbecued and given right away piping hot! And with Heorots beer to accompany, you never want to leave that place. Add to it, a lots of music bands playing music all around. It was a carnival, guys!....:)
Aug 1 turned out to be fun. I caught up with one of my childhood passion (though it was more toys then). Cliff took me to a gun range with his pistols and rifle. At 25 yards, I fired his semi-automatic pistol and 1949 0.22 remington long range rifle. aahh....the smell of gun powder (similar to our fire crackers) and the boom...boom will melt the heart of any man! And for a first timer, I did not fare bad. I hit the target 98% and most of it were in the circles! Fired like 70 rounds with both. Personally, I like the rifle more (the pistol is too noisy and is more a short range).
